Affichage d'annonces via un point d'accès Wi-Fi [fermé]

10

J'ai récemment distribué mon réseau WiFi avec des antennes highpseed dans ma région qui couvre près de 300 à 400 personnes. Je ne leur facture rien, mais je voudrais générer des revenus grâce aux publicités placées sur les sites Web qu'ils visitent.

Est-il possible d'afficher des annonces de Google (je sais que je peux rediriger les publicités, en utilisant un serveur de cache ou un pare-feu).

C'est comme un VPN gratuit, mais j'aimerais avoir mes publicités au-dessus des sites Web qu'ils visitent afin que je puisse prendre le coût du WiFi que j'offre.

Toute suggestion sera appréciée!

Ahsan
la source
26
Si vous voulez / devez gagner de l'argent, vous devez simplement leur facturer des frais minimes d'accès. Sinon, laissez tomber. C'est une mauvaise idée.
R .. GitHub ARRÊTEZ D'AIDER LA GLACE
13
J'espère que votre FAI ne découvrira pas que vous gagnez (de la publicité) en redistribuant leur service. C'est un gros non dans la plupart des cas. Comme "Knock knock - Salut, nous sommes du cabinet d'avocats du FAI, voici votre problème de type cesser et s'abstenir".
Ƭᴇcʜιᴇ007
4
Quelle est votre responsabilité légale si vos voisins téléchargent de la pornographie juvénile sur le réseau que vous mettez à leur disposition?
David Richerby
1
@Chipperyman: J'ai expliqué dans un commentaire sur l'une des réponses certaines des choses qui pouvaient mal tourner. En outre, la fourniture de versions modifiées du contenu auquel les utilisateurs accèdent (au moins moralement et, espérons-le, légalement) annule son statut de transporteur public. Par exemple, comme David l'a mentionné, si l'un de ses voisins télécharge CP, ses machines chercheraient activement, modifieraient et ré-serviraient les pages contenant CP plutôt que de simplement passer par des paquets.
R .. GitHub ARRÊTER D'AIDER LA GLACE
3
J'aurais plutôt une sorte de page de démarrage avec des publicités, des termes et conditions et un bouton "J'accepte". De cette façon, vous aidez CYA plus vous pouvez afficher des publicités, mais ne pas interférer avec leur navigation normale.
Matthew Lock

Réponses:

19

Je vous conseille fortement de ne pas le faire car cela entraînera très probablement un retour de bâton.

Cela étant dit, si vous le souhaitez, cela ne fonctionnera pas sur les sites SSL, sauf si vous demandez également à tout le monde de télécharger un certificat racine SSL personnalisé (ce que je ne vous recommande vraiment pas), mais, pour HTTP standard, tout ce que vous devez faire est de coller un proxy sur votre routeur pour ajouter un peu de contenu à chaque page.

Ce n'est pas une chose facile à faire, mais, pour avoir une idée de base sur le concept, je vous recommande de jeter un œil ici à un gars qui a fait basculer les images des gens ... Cela devrait vous mettre sur la bonne voie.

William Hilsum
la source
1
Joli tour! Je ne le savais pas mais content de le faire maintenant!
Kinnectus
c'est un bon truc en effet.
Ahsan
17
Comme raison de côté / supplémentaire de ne pas le faire, la modification des données renvoyées par une requête HTTP peut introduire une corruption grave et de grande envergure. Imaginez un non-expert mettant à jour son site Web qui télécharge sa propre page, la modifie et télécharge le fichier html résultant sur son serveur via ftp. Vous avez maintenant supprimé leurs données; vos modifications reviennent par inadvertance dans la nature. Il existe de nombreuses autres variantes sur ce thème.
R .. GitHub ARRÊTEZ D'AIDER LA GLACE
2
@R ..: Si les pages sont toutes enveloppées dans un cadre, cela ne supprimera rien.
Brian
Pourquoi cela entraînerait-il probablement un contrecoup?
DBedrenko
5

Vous pouvez utiliser des moyens sombres pour usurper et modifier (injecter) le contenu.
Il faudra un matériel puissant si vous souhaitez modifier simultanément le trafic de 300 à 400 personnes.

Mais:

  • Google Ads et de nombreux autres services publicitaires ne fonctionneront pas (c'est illégal).
  • Les propriétaires de sites peuvent vous poursuivre en justice parce que vous modifiez le contenu de leur site.
  • En supposant que les services publicitaires ne verront qu'une seule IP * (IP du routeur) pour les 300 à 400 personnes, ils bloqueront très probablement vos comptes publicitaires. Il n'y a donc aucun moyen d'utiliser les services publicitaires (sauf votre propre service publicitaire).
  • Attendez 300 à 400 personnes du FBI le lendemain et préparez-vous à expliquer pourquoi vous avez usurpé beaucoup de trafic.

Cependant, vous pouvez penser aux méthodes blanches, par exemple, créer une page de démarrage pour votre connexion et y ajouter vos propres annonces (encore une fois, les services publicitaires ne fonctionneront pas). C'est légal si votre FAI vous le permet.


* vous n'achèterez et n'attribuerez probablement pas 300 à 400 IP à tous vos clients.

Jet
la source
Des idées pour la page de démarrage? J'ai 2-4 IP dynamiques qui fournissent Internet aux utilisateurs ci-dessus. Quelle est la meilleure façon d'afficher la page de démarrage pour une fois?
Ahsan
@Ahsan avez-vous votre propre service publicitaire?)
Jet
Je ne possède pas de service publicitaire personnel, mais je possède certains sites Web et je possède un compte Google AdSense valide pour ces sites Web.
Ahsan
Non, comme je l'ai mentionné, Google AdSense ne fonctionnera pas ou vous serez banni après quelques jours.
Jet
2

Vous ne pourrez rien mettre au-dessus des pages auxquelles ils accèdent facilement. Qu'en est-il de ceux qui se connectent sans navigateur? Ou s'ils se connectent avec leur propre VPN. Le trafic ne provoquera aucune publicité. Une chose que vous pouvez faire est de créer un portail captif qu'ils doivent parcourir un certain nombre de pages avant que la connexion ne soit créée par votre hotspot.

Kinnectus
la source
C'est aussi une préoccupation, et si j'utilise un pare-feu comme Kerio Winroute ou WinGate, est-il alors possible de modifier le contenu?
Ahsan
Pas de contenu VPN ou SSL car c'est pourquoi il est conçu tel quel. Pensez à de nombreux cafés, supermarchés et wifis publics de transports publics. Ils utilisent des portails captifs et les gens ne se soucient pas toujours si le résultat final est Internet. Vous pouvez même utiliser un système de paiement unique ou un service payant sans publicité où leur appareil contournera les ajouts lors de leur connexion. Ypu pourrait alors utiliser, disons, PayPal.
Kinnectus
2

Tu peux . Mais s'il vous plaît ne le faites pas .

Tout ce que vous devez faire est de mettre un proxy sur votre serveur et de modifier chaque page qui apparaît, en y injectant une de vos annonces. Ce n'est pas très difficile à faire.

Mais les problèmes:

  1. Il ne fonctionnera que sur HTTP et d'autres protocoles non cryptés
  2. Vos utilisateurs vous détesteront
  3. Les utilisateurs avertis utiliseront simplement un tunnel SSH (ou un VPN) pour chiffrer même le trafic HTTP, alors vous n'avez aucun moyen d'injecter des publicités.

Donc oui, c'est une mauvaise idée qui ne vous plaira pas, et les personnes qui utiliseront le plus votre WiFi connaîtront probablement le tunneling. Donc, soit un utilisateur est en colère contre vous, soit vous n'en gagnez pas.

annuler
la source
Il existe également des moyens de le faire pour HTTPS (et d'autres protocoles qui utilisent SSL).
Jet
2

Je suis d'accord que c'est une terrible idée.

Cela dit, voici une façon de le faire ....
Je ne l'ai jamais utilisé, mais j'ai vu sur diverses distributions du firmware DD-WRT pour les routeurs que vous pouvez insérer automatiquement une annonce pour vous. Je ne connais pas les détails de la façon dont cela fonctionne, mais ce serait probablement beaucoup plus facile que de configurer votre propre proxy séparé et de tout rediriger manuellement car cela aurait lieu directement sur le routeur.

D'autres ont mentionné que des personnes s'y déplaçant à l'aide de VPN, DD-WRT peuvent pour la plupart les empêcher.

entrez la description de l'image ici

Il y a une démo de la configuration dd-wrt ici .

Vous pouvez acheter certains routeurs avec DD-WRT déjà sur eux, d'autres sont annoncés comme compatibles. Pour une liste complète des appareils qui le prennent en charge, allez ici , vous avez peut-être déjà un routeur qui le prend en charge. Il existe de très bonnes instructions sur la façon de changer votre firmware de stock en DD-WRT, mais vous aurez toujours besoin d'un peu de compétences et de connaissances techniques.

Selon le routeur que vous possédez ou obtenez, DD-WRT peut débloquer toutes sortes de potentiel s'il s'agit d'un routeur suffisamment puissant. J'ai récemment transformé un routeur en un `` pont sans fil '' pour connecter mon lecteur bluray à Internet au lieu de faire passer un câble de mon bureau au salon ou de dépenser 80 $ pour une clé USB pour cela.

dave k
la source
0

La seule solution "polie" qui afficherait des annonces sur (presque) chaque page serait d'insérer les annonces via des cadres; fonctionne essentiellement comme un proxy transparent qui crée un jeu de cadres avec votre annonce dans un cadre en haut et le contenu de la page dans un cadre en dessous. Alternativement, une page de portail captif qui affiche quelques annonces et conditions de service fonctionnerait et serait beaucoup moins intrusive / offensante pour de nombreux utilisateurs.

Vous souhaiterez peut-être désactiver l'accès VPN afin que les gens ne puissent pas le contourner de cette façon; Je ne sais pas comment cela se fait, mais je sais que cela peut être fait au moins partiellement (le WiFi gratuit sur mon train de banlieue ne me permet pas de me connecter au VPN PPTP, mais je peux toujours me connecter à OpenVPN, par exemple).

Vous devrez également autoriser la transmission HTTPS, en raison du problème de certificat, afin que les utilisateurs naviguant uniquement sur des sites HTTPS (par exemple, en vérifiant leur GMail) ne voient pas de publicités ... mais s'ils se déplaçaient vers d'autres sites, vos publicités s'afficheraient .

Doktor J
la source
Ils peuvent être capables de bloquer le VPN en bloquant certains ports de protocole ou adresses IP connus?
dave k
Imaginez le Web sans Google, Youtube, Facebook, les services de messagerie, les sites sociaux et demandez-vous: êtes-vous sûr, voulez-vous désactiver HTTPS?
Jet
Je n'ai jamais rien dit sur la désactivation / le blocage de HTTPS ...
Doktor J